Austin may be the Live Music Capital of the World, but it’s also one of America’s fastest-growing innovation hubs. Fueled by tech expansion, the University of Texas, state government, and a steady influx of new residents, Austin blends startup energy with Hill Country charm.
From downtown high-rises overlooking Lady Bird Lake to booming suburbs like Round Rock and Leander, the region attracts younger professionals, entrepreneurs, and remote workers seeking opportunity with lifestyle. Austin isn’t just growing — it’s redefining what modern Texas looks like.
